Advancements in Robotics
One significant development in oral surgery is using robotic technology, which permits precise and reliable surgeries. With the help of robot systems, dental surgeons have the capacity to perform complex surgeries with enhanced precision, minimizing the risk of human mistake.
These robotic systems are outfitted with advanced imaging innovation and exact instruments that allow doctors to navigate through detailed physiological structures easily. By utilizing robot technology, doctors can attain greater surgical precision, causing boosted individual results and faster healing times.
Additionally, the use of robotics in dental surgery permits minimally intrusive treatments, minimizing the injury to bordering tissues and advertising faster recovery.
3D Printing in Oral Surgery
To improve the area of oral surgery, you can check out the subtopic of 3D printing in oral surgery. This ingenious technology has the possible to transform the means oral cosmetic surgeons operate and deal with individuals. Right here are 4 key methods which 3D printing is forming the field:
- ** Personalized Surgical Guides **: 3D printing permits the creation of extremely precise and patient-specific surgical overviews, boosting the precision and effectiveness of treatments.
- ** Implant Prosthetics **: With 3D printing, dental surgeons can produce personalized implant prosthetics that completely fit an individual's special composition, causing much better end results and patient complete satisfaction.

- ** Education and Training **: 3D printing can be utilized to create practical medical versions for academic objectives, enabling oral specialists to practice complex procedures prior to performing them on patients.
With its potential to enhance precision, personalization, and training, 3D printing is an exciting advancement in the field of dental surgery.
Minimally Intrusive Strategies
To further progress the area of dental surgery, welcome the possibility of minimally invasive methods that can considerably profit both cosmetic surgeons and patients alike.
Minimally invasive strategies are reinventing the field by minimizing medical injury, reducing post-operative pain, and increasing the recuperation procedure. These strategies involve making use of smaller sized cuts and specialized instruments to perform treatments with accuracy and performance.
By utilizing sophisticated imaging technology, such as cone light beam calculated tomography (CBCT), cosmetic surgeons can accurately intend and execute surgical procedures with minimal invasiveness.
Furthermore, making use of lasers in oral surgery permits specific tissue cutting and coagulation, causing lessened blood loss and decreased recovery time.
With minimally invasive strategies, people can experience quicker recovery, minimized scarring, and boosted results, making it a crucial aspect of the future of oral surgery.
